Electronics Visa Sponsorship Jobs in Alabama
Alabama's electronics sector centers around Huntsville's aerospace and defense contractors, with Redstone Arsenal driving demand for electrical engineers, embedded systems developers, and hardware specialists. Major employers like Lockheed Martin, Boeing, and Raytheon regularly sponsor H-1B visa and other work visas for qualified international talent in electronics design and manufacturing.

Which electronics companies sponsor visas in Alabama?
Major electronics employers in Alabama that sponsor work visas include Lockheed Martin, Boeing, Raytheon, and Northrop Grumman in Huntsville's defense corridor. General Electric, Adtran, and Toyota's electronics divisions also have Alabama operations that sponsor international engineers. These companies primarily hire for roles in aerospace electronics, automotive systems, and telecommunications hardware development.
Which visa types are most common for electronics roles in Alabama?
H-1B visas dominate electronics sponsorship in Alabama, particularly for electrical engineers, software engineers, and systems analysts. O-1 visas are occasionally used for senior engineers with exceptional expertise in specialized defense technologies. E-3 visas benefit Australian engineers, while TN status serves Canadian and Mexican professionals in qualifying electronics positions.

Which Alabama cities have the most electronics visa sponsorship jobs?
Huntsville leads Alabama for electronics visa sponsorship, driven by Redstone Arsenal's defense contractors and NASA's Marshall Space Flight Center. Birmingham offers automotive electronics opportunities, while Mobile has shipbuilding electronics roles. Montgomery provides some government electronics positions, but Huntsville dominates with 60-70% of the state's sponsored electronics positions.
What prevailing wage considerations apply to electronics jobs in Alabama?
Alabama's electronics prevailing wages vary significantly by specialization and security clearance requirements. Defense electronics roles in Huntsville command premium wages due to clearance needs, while commercial electronics positions offer more standard rates. The Department of Labor sets different wage levels for entry-level versus experienced electronics engineers, with Level III and IV wages common for specialized defense work.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ored electronics jobs in Alabama?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
